Trade wrap: Clokes in limbo
10 October 2006 Herald-Sun

COLLINGWOOD brothers Cameron and Jason Cloke had feelers yesterday without a confirmation.

Their father, David, said last night: "There's been some interest from what I've been told . . . but where it goes from here who knows at the moment.

"If nothing does happen in trade week they can go into the national and pre-season drafts."

Essendon has been linked with Jason Cloke.

Milne gets zip

ST KILDA offered up goalsneak Stephen Milne yesterday, but got zip interest.

Dees ready to talk

MELBOURNE is happy to talk turkey about defenders Paul Wheatley and Ryan Ferguson.

Toby up for grabs

TROUBLED Port Adelaide forward Toby Thurstans is up for grabs.

Tigers plan ahead

RICHMOND goalsneak Andrew Krakouer is available as the Tigers try to find room in their salary cap to make a play for Docker Graham Polak.

Dogs duo offer

THE Western Bulldogs have offered up goalsneak Cameron Faulkner and tough midfielder Shane Birss.

Crows eye Bolton

ADELAIDE made it known Hayden Skipworth and Luke Jericho were available for trade and showed some interest in Essendon's Mark Bolton.


Freo wields axe

FREMANTLE axed Daniel Haines from its list after 16 games. The club has also advised Jack Juniper, Joe Krieger and Toby Stribling that they would not have a position on the rookie list for 2007.

Russell walks out

CARLTON youngster Jordan Russell, the No. 9 pick in the 2004 national draft, has joined teammate Bret Thornton and is walking out on the Blues.

The 19-year-old is being lured back to his home state of South Adelaide by Port Adelaide. Russell is out of contract with the Power keen to secure him.

Crows keen to ring-in a Bell

MICHELANGELO RUCCI, CHIEF FOOTBALL WRITER
October 10, 2006 12:15am
Article from:
h14_theadvertiser.gif



FORMER Glenelg reserves player Daniel Bell - a first-round draft pick by Melbourne in 2002 - could return to SA as Adelaide's only play in AFL trade week.
Also in the Crows' trade plans is Essendon tagger Jay Nash, drafted from Central District at the end of the 2003 season. But Adelaide yesterday - as trade talks opened at AFL House at Telstra Dome in Melbourne - made no move on ruckmen or on its other major need, a key forward such as Collingwood full forward Chris Tarrant.

Rather the Crows - with trade-bait no club bit at, or late-order draft picks - yesterday worked to the "bring 'em home" theme with 21-year-old Bell and Nash, 20, who can help strengthen Adelaide's midfield.

"We won't be doing anything big," said Adelaide football operations manager John Reid in Melbourne. "We could have one little deal."

Bell, who could play on a wing or at half-back to release Graham Johncock to the Adelaide midfield, and Nash will be gained with the Crows' first offering of trade bait.

It is understood Adelaide put up Luke Jericho and Jack Oatey Medallist Hayden Skipworth but no club showed interest.

Nash might break free from Essendon where the Bombers want to clear salary cap space.

This challenge prompted Essendon to serve up Dean Solomon and Jason Johnson to Port Adelaide. The Power did not move on the 26-year-old Solomon or 28-year-old Johnson, who could move to Fremantle.
